    So… I have a 24 mb .c4d file, and whenever I export to .obj it becomes a 4 gb file… and I’m trying to export a 600 frame sequence. I’m not aC4D user, and honestly mostly a 2d animator. Anybody know what’s going on here?

    No, the exported .obj file is 4gb. I’ve just heard back from Maxon, and they think it’s a problem with having to bake the instances into actual geometry, which makes sense because there’s a small section of trees with leaves. No being hugely familiar with this stuff, I wouldn’t have expected such a large increase in file size, but it makes sense to me.
